Biography
The collective Quai d'Oz was born in 2003 in Fribourg, driven by Adrien Vauthey, composer previously active in rock music, eager to have a flexible instrumental ensemble able to provide for a more and more "classical" guidance. Rejoined by Frederic Perrier and later Sébastien Breguet, the prolific band produced inventive music for national and international productions in the domains of theatre, contemporary dance, fashion, promotional video and cinema.
